Mailx

We have configured mailx Linux server. When send mail from Linux server it is not going

How to trouble shoot the root cause step by step

I can only find mailx the client. Apparently, you can make it send mail without a local server, but the norm is to send mail to the local mail server for store and forward, in case the other end is down or the recipient is local. It seems there may be ways to point it to an external mail server: mailx mail server linux - Google Search

Troubleshooting and configuring the local sendmail is a much bigger deal, another big Riley book. Smilie I start with "echo RULESET ADDRESS | sendmail -bt".

When I type mailq, The below error messages logged into mailq file

Deferred: Connection timed out with smtp62.intersmtp.com.

Maybe that is not your email server (change D* line or the like in sendmail.cf), or there is a firewall in the way. Try "telnet smtp62.intersmtp.com 25" and see if you can get an SMTP prompt:
Code:
$ telnet xxx.yyy.com 25 
Trying...
Connected to qqq.yyy.com.
Escape character is '^]'.
220 zzzz.yyy.com -- Server ESMTP (Sun Java(tm) System Messaging Server 7u3-15.01 32bit (built Feb 12 2010))
421 4.4.2 Timeout while waiting for command.
Connection closed by foreign host.
$
